UXO training is crucial for the safety of ground workers and machine operators working on construction sites, developers working in areas with historical military activity – or any site where there is a potential risk of encountering UXO.
Providing ground personnel with an awareness of UXO is an essential part of any UXO Risk Mitigation Plan, ensuring principal contractors are fulfilling their duty of care to employees.
It is important that construction site personnel and development professionals understand the potential for encountering buried UXO, the risks associated with unearthing or discovering explosive ordnance – and how to respond in the event of a suspicious discovery.
This knowledge will help in making decisions and minimising risk to personnel – a safer workplace fosters a more productive environment and helps maintain a positive safety culture across all of your projects.

A UXO Safety & Awareness Briefing provides a general overview of UXO risk, focussing on different types of UXO and their potential hazards. It will include basic instructions about explosive ordnance recognition and emergency response procedures to follow in the event of an on-site discovery.
The briefing is usually provided at the start of day to any new personnel working on site, and is the minimum recommended safety precaution for any site where there is potential for encountering UXO. UXO Safety & Awareness Briefings alone will not suffice for ‘High’ risk sites.
For sites which have been assessed as ‘Medium’ or ‘High’ risk from UXO, briefings are still essential – but should be accompanied by an on-site UXO Support or UXO Survey operative.
In the first instance, a UXO Safety & Awareness Briefing should be delivered by a qualified UXO Specialist. For longer term ‘Low’ Risk projects where there may not be a requirement for UXO Support all times – a SSSP can be commissioned. This service includes documentation and training is provided to allow a contractor’s representative to deliver future briefings.

1st Line Defence’s free-of-charge CPD presentations and seminars are designed to provide an introduction to UXO Risk Management for the UK Construction Industry. Aimed at management level professionals in the construction, engineering and infrastructure sectors, the presentations raise awareness about UXO risks, detail how UXO risk is assessed and managed – and provides guidance about identifying and avoiding potential hazards.
The seminars can be undertaken at your offices or online via a webinar. As the course is accredited by the CPD Certification Service, all attendees that participate receive an attendance and completion certificate – and collect active learning hours towards their own continuing professional development targets.
